 AN  ACT  to amend the retirement and social security law, in relation to
   disability retirement benefits for certain participants in World Trade
   Center rescue, recovery, or cleanup operations
 
   TH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ND  ASSEM-
 B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:
 
   Section  1. Paragraph 4 of subdivision d of section 605 of the retire-
 ment and social security law is renumbered paragraph 5 and a  new  para-
 graph 4 is added to read as follows:
   4.  NOTWITHSTANDING ANY OTHER LAW, RULE OR REGULATION TO THE CONTRARY,
 ANY MEMBER WHO HAD AN ACTIVE MEMBERSHIP IN THE NEW YORK STATE AND  LOCAL
 EMPLOYEES'  RETIREMENT SYSTEM OR THE NEW YORK STATE TEACHERS' RETIREMENT
 SYSTEM, WHEN SUCH MEMBER PARTICIPATED  IN  WORLD  TRADE  CENTER  RESCUE,
 RECOVERY,  OR  CLEANUP  OPERATIONS,  AS SUCH PARTICIPATION IS DEFINED IN
 SECTION TWO OF THIS CHAPTER,  WHO  INCURRED  A  QUALIFYING  WORLD  TRADE
 CENTER  CONDITION,  AS  DEFINED  IN SECTION TWO OF THIS CHAPTER, THAT IS
 DETERMINED TO HAVE BEEN INCURRED IN THE  PERFORMANCE  AND  DISCHARGE  OF
 DUTY  AND  IS THE NATURAL AND PROXIMATE RESULT OF AN ACCIDENT NOT CAUSED
 BY SUCH MEMBER'S OWN WILLFUL NEGLIGENCE, SHALL BE PAID A PERFORMANCE  OF
 DUTY  DISABILITY  RETIREMENT  ALLOWANCE EQUAL TO THREE-QUARTERS OF FINAL
 AVERAGE SALARY.  THE PAYMENT OF SUCH PENSION SHALL  BE  SUBJECT  TO  THE
 PROVISIONS OF SECTION SIXTY-FOUR OF THIS CHAPTER.
